Step-by-step explanation:
Given:
Marcos purchases a top-up card for his pre-paid cell phone.
His remaining balance, B, can be modeled by the equation,
[tex]B=35-0.4n[/tex]
Where,
n = number of minutes
To Find:
How much money was on the card when he purchased it = ?
B = ? at n = 0
Solution:
So Money on the card when he purchased it , number of minutes will be zero ,
Put n = 0 in the Equation we get,
[tex]B=35-0.4\times 0=35[/tex]
Also it is called as B - intercept
Therefore,
$35 money was in the card when he purchased it.
